INTERNAL MEMO — Finance Team Only

Re: Term Sheet from Caldrey Systems

Caldrey's revised term sheet arrived Tuesday. Key points: a three-year supply commitment, volume rebates tiered at 8% and 12%, and an exclusivity clause covering the Velmora product line. Lena Harwick has flagged the exclusivity language as potentially restrictive given our pipeline with other partners. Please model cash impact under both tiers before Friday's review. Our position going into negotiations is noted below.

board note of kahag-baguf: The finance team signed off on a budget of $419.2 million for Project Gorvan.

## Support

If an export job in Ledgerline fails, the retry worker picks it up automatically with exponential backoff, up to five attempts. Reviewers checking retry-related changes should confirm the idempotency key is preserved across attempts — duplicate exports are the most common regression here. Failed jobs past the retry limit land in the dead-letter queue, where they can be replayed from the admin console. For questions about retry semantics, queue behavior, or anything this section doesn't cover, contact the Data Export team.

billing contact of fajog-fafop = fraox.istdor@nelvrosys.corp

Heads up: if the Lintrock baseline file in the Quarrow repo drifts from main, CI fails with a "stale baseline" error even when the code is fine. Quick fix is to regenerate the baseline on a clean checkout and re-push. If a customer build is blocked, confirm the failing run matches the token below before escalating.

build token for yadug-yagag: htk21_c863c33eb8b82c0c9c152

Subject: LinkPath key rotation — heads up!

Hey! Welcome aboard. Quick one: we rotate the credentials for LinkPath, our deep-link routing service, every quarter, and today's the day. Your old key (if Marta already gave you one) stops working at 5pm. The router config in the Plover app picks it up automatically once you update your local env. Nothing else changes on your end. Here's the new key for the routing service.

API key for bageg-kajef: vxb2-ss

## Building Access — Spares Room (Hullbrook Annex)

Contractors: the spare hardware room is down the east corridor on the ground floor, third door on the left. Sign in at the front desk first and grab a visitor lanyard. Anything you take out, jot it in the blue logbook — yes, even the little stuff. The door self-locks, so don't wedge it. To get in, punch in the code below.

staff pass of hagug-taguf = bdg-HJ-9